"When in doubt, use epi." This is the life-saving mantra every person with severe allergies needs to know.
In this essential "How-To" episode of Allergy Actually, your bestie allergist moms – Dr. Kara Wada, Dr. Amber Patterson, and Dr. Meagan Shepherd – tackle one of the most important and often feared topics: using epinephrine during anaphylaxis.
They discuss why hesitation is common (even for doctors!), explain the crucial new 2023 anaphylaxis guidelines that change what you do after using epi, and provide step-by-step demonstrations for the most common epinephrine devices on the market. From traditional auto-injectors like EpiPen and Auvi-Q to the needle-free nasal spray Neffy, this is your complete guide to using epinephrine with confidence and saving a life.
EPISODE IN A GLANCE
03:20 How to Use: The Generic Auto-Injector (Adrenaclick-style)
05:20 How to Use: The EpiPen ("Blue to the sky, orange to the thigh")
07:57 How to Use: The Auvi-Q (The Talking Auto-Injector)
09:27 How to Use: Neffy (The Needle-Free Nasal Spray Option)
11:46 Future Technology: Anaphylm (The Under-the-Tongue Film)
12:43 What If My Epinephrine is Expired?
